All personnel at the Esmeraldas refinery were evacuated promptly and safely, with no injuries reported. Petroecuador is currently investigating the cause of the fire and assessing any potential damage to the refinery’s infrastructure. The company emphasized the priority of safeguarding its workers and facilities during this incident.
"The Esmeraldas refinery has stopped operation as a precaution for the security of the installations and personnel," Petroecuador stated.
The company is working to determine the extent of the incident and its impact on operations. No further details regarding the timeline for resuming activities have been provided at this time. Authorities are focused on ensuring a thorough evaluation to prevent future risks.
